Viburnum opulus is a deciduous shrub growing to 4–5 m (13–16 ft) tall. The leaves are opposite, three-lobed, 5–10 cm (2–4 in) long and broad, with a rounded base and coarsely serrated margins; they are superficially similar to the leaves of some maples, most easily distinguished by their somewhat wrinkled surface with impressed leaf venation.

Viburnum opulus, commonly called European cranberry bush, is a highbush cranberry that is native to Europe, Asia and N. Africa. It is a deciduous shrub with a rounded spreading habit that typically grows to 10-15’.

Often confused with V. awabuki to the extent that V. awabuki is being sold as V. odoratissimum Awabuki which is invalid.V. odoratissimum is not as cold hardy, its leaves are a duller green, and the feature which most distinguishes the two is the fetid green pepper odor of the leaf when crushed.
